Seems to be a very pessimistic view expressed.

For anyone who has their heads in sand let me explain that the aviation industry was in the doldrums to say the least these last few years, brought about by a pandemic.

The present state of airlines can be regarded as somewhat in a panic. Lack of trained crew, due to many conditions has resulted in rapid action in recruitment.

Anyone who has heard of market forces and with a modicum of intelligence can see that airlines will need to look at how to recruit and hold on to flight deckhands and find that pay and conditions they offer will assist them in their task.

My opinion for what it's worth is that overall terms and conditions will improve , not saying it will get back to the good old days, not that they were good for everybody but in general it's getting better.
